    I was troubleshooting someone's desktop computer which they have realtek internet desktop speakers in. When they use the headphones they do have sound but there is also sound coming out of the desktop. They didn't want any sound coming out of the desktop. I played around with all the settings I could with Realtek settings and audio settings within the control panel. I also did a run as and logged on as admin but could not get the sound to not come out of the desktop. Only solution I found was to use the back panel which worked. Can this be done plugging the headphones into the front panel?
